When attending the Canton Fair in 2026, look for the key features in a high-quality Recard tissue machine. One vital aspect is the machine's speed. A faster machine can produce more tissue, increasing productivity. However, balance speed with quality. Sometimes, a quick output may sacrifice the final product's softness or strength.
Another crucial feature is energy efficiency. Machines that consume less energy benefit the environment and reduce operational costs. It's important to analyze how much power a machine uses during its operation. Inquire if there are options to optimize energy settings, which can lead to long-term savings.
Tip: Always ask for demonstration videos. Watching the operation can reveal much about its efficiency. Don't just take the specifications at face value. Consider the machine's size as well. Compact models might fit better in smaller facilities but could limit production.
Evaluating the materials used in the construction of the machine is essential. High-quality components often lead to greater durability. Yet, assess whether the parts are easily replaceable. Minor issues can arise with any machinery, and prompt repairs can mitigate extended downtimes. Remember that functionality sometimes trumps new technology. Sustainability plays a crucial role in the future of tissue machine technology. Many innovations aim to minimize waste and energy consumption. Recycled materials are also gaining traction in production. Yet, not all companies are adapting quickly. Some may overlook the importance of eco-friendly practices in pursuit of profit.
Furthermore, digitalization is making waves in the industry. Smart technology allows for better monitoring and maintenance. Predictive analytics can help prevent breakdowns. However, reliance on technology raises concerns about cybersecurity. Companies must navigate these challenges to thrive in a competitive market.
